Looking for Your First Driving Licence Online
If you are finding out to drive in the Buy UK Drivers License, you will need a provisional driving licence before you can take to the roadway. The DVLA enables you to request this online through their main website, a procedure that has streamlined what was as soon as a more complex procedure. To get a provisionary licence online, you will require a legitimate Buy UK Drivers License passport or another type of identity confirmation, your National Insurance number if you have one, addresses where you have actually lived over the past three years, and a debit or charge card to pay the application charge.
The online application process guides applicants through each action, needing them to publish a digital photograph that satisfies specific standards. Most smartphones are capable of recording an appropriate image, though the DVLA offers clear specs concerning lighting, background, and placing to guarantee the picture meets passport requirements. When sent, applications are usually processed faster than postal applications, with numerous getting their provisionary licences within one to two weeks.
Renewing Your Driving Licence Online
For licence holders approaching their tenth-year renewal milestone or those whose licences have ended, the DVLA online renewal service offers a problem-free solution.Drivers can restore their licence online if their details have not changed substantially considering that their last licence was released. The procedure needs a valid UK passport number, current driving licence number, National Insurance number, and addresses for the past three years.
One especially valuable aspect of online renewal is the alternative for motorists over 70 to renew complimentary of charge. Senior chauffeurs can finish the online renewal process without payment, though they need to declare that they satisfy the vision requirements and are medically fit to drive. For those under 70, basic renewal charges use, and the procedure can be finished in a matter of minutes.
The DVLA also offers an automated renewal suggestion service. Motorists can sign up to get notices when their licence is approaching expiration, ensuring they never ever mistakenly drive with an ended licence. This proactive method has actually helped reduce the variety of drivers on the roadway without legitimate paperwork.
Updating Your Licence Details
Life changes frequently need updates to driving licence info. Whether you have actually changed your name through marital relationship, separated, or legally changed your gender, the DVLA online services enable you to update your record appropriately. Name modifications can be processed online, though you will need to supply supporting documentation such as a marital relationship certificate, divorce decree, or deed survey.
Address updates represent one of the most commonly completed transactions through the DVLA online website. Keeping your address existing on your driving licence is not simply an administrative preference however a legal requirement. The DVLA permits chauffeurs to update their address information online, with the updated licence file getting here within a couple of weeks. It deserves keeping in mind that chauffeurs should also upgrade their car registration document (V5C) when they change address, and both services can be managed through the DVLA website.

Regularly Asked Questions
How long does it require to get a driving licence online?
Many online applications for new provisionary licences are processed within one to two weeks. Renewals and updates are usually completed within the very same timeframe. If your application requires extra verification, it may take longer, and the DVLA will contact you if this is the case.
Can I drive while my online application is processing?
If you are using to restore your existing licence and your current licence has not yet ended, you can continue driving lawfully while your application is processed. However, if your licence has ended, you ought to not drive up until your renewed licence arrives. For provisionary licence applications, you can not drive till your provisional licence is released.
What if my photo does not fulfill the requirements?
The DVLA online system consists of a photograph guide to help you take an ideal image. If your uploaded picture does not meet the needed requirements, your application will be rejected, and you will need to resubmit. Numerous applicants find it handy to go to a picture cubicle or ask somebody else to take their photograph in excellent lighting versus a plain background.
